Sql 清空数据库表的数据语句

 Select Name FROM [Fyd.Decoration.DB].. SysObjects  Where XType='U' AND NAME NOT IN('DNETArea','DNETMaterial','DNETSystemVariable','DNETTag','DNETTagGroup')
 
 USE [Fyd.User.DB]
declare @s nvarchar(max)
select @s=ISNULL(@s+';','')+'truncate table '+name from [Fyd.User.DB].. sysobjects where XType='U' AND
NAME NOT IN('DNETGradeGroup','DNETGroup','DNETRole')
exec (@s)
GO

 

 USE [Fyd.Decoration.DB]
declare @s nvarchar(max)
select @s=ISNULL(@s+';','')+'truncate table '+name from [Fyd.Decoration.DB].. sysobjects where XType='U' AND
NAME NOT IN('DNETArea','DNETMaterial','DNETSystemVariable','DNETTag','DNETTagGroup')
exec (@s)
GO

 USE [Fyd.Statistic.DB]
declare @s nvarchar(max)
select @s=ISNULL(@s+';','')+'truncate table '+name from [Fyd.Statistic.DB].. sysobjects where XType='U' AND
NAME NOT IN('DNETGradeGroup','DNETGroup','DNETRole')
exec (@s)
GO
 

USE [Fyd.Attachment.DB]
TRUNCATE TABLE DNETAttachment
GO

posted on 2010-08-04 09:09  啊T  阅读(787)  评论(0编辑  收藏  举报